diff options
author | unknown <serg@sergbook.mysql.com> | 2002-07-15 15:02:08 +0200 |
---|---|---|
committer | unknown <serg@sergbook.mysql.com> | 2002-07-15 15:02:08 +0200 |
commit | 6b3e98d505297e6cbd0cbd22d4f46eacb091d924 (patch) | |
tree | c3026ddd0cb9911259256894fbb760d5e67def04 /mit-pthreads/machdep/syscall-template-powerpc-netbsd.S | |
parent | 295d1092f9d5990a9d6a87893a489af0dbc15d29 (diff) | |
parent | f4a3e3b911e7eb779fd96096552ad56f7d39dd9d (diff) | |
download | mariadb-git-6b3e98d505297e6cbd0cbd22d4f46eacb091d924.tar.gz |
Merge work:/home/bk/mysql-4.0
into sergbook.mysql.com:/usr/home/serg/Abk/mysql-4.0
Diffstat (limited to 'mit-pthreads/machdep/syscall-template-powerpc-netbsd.S')
-rw-r--r-- | mit-pthreads/machdep/syscall-template-powerpc-netbsd.S | 45 |
1 files changed, 0 insertions, 45 deletions
diff --git a/mit-pthreads/machdep/syscall-template-powerpc-netbsd.S b/mit-pthreads/machdep/syscall-template-powerpc-netbsd.S deleted file mode 100644 index 1755c1ab2e8..00000000000 --- a/mit-pthreads/machdep/syscall-template-powerpc-netbsd.S +++ /dev/null @@ -1,45 +0,0 @@ -#include <machine/asm.h> -#define COMPAT_43 -#include <sys/syscall.h> - -#ifdef SYS___sigsuspend14 -#define SYS_sigsuspend SYS___sigsuspend14 -#endif - -#ifdef SYS___sigaction14 -#define SYS_sigaction SYS___sigaction14 -#endif - -#ifdef SYS___sigprocmask14 -#define SYS_sigprocmask SYS___sigprocmask14 -#endif - -#undef SYSCALL - -/* Kernel syscall interface: - Input: - 0 - system call number - 3-8 - arguments, as in C - Output: - so - (summary overflow) clear iff successful - - This macro is similar to SYSCALL in asm.h, but not completely. - There's room for optimization, if we assume this will continue to - be assembled as one file. - - This macro expansions does not include the return instruction. - If there's no other work to be done, use something like: - SYSCALL(foo) ; ret - If there is other work to do (in fork, maybe?), do it after the - SYSCALL invocation. */ - -#define SYSCALL(x) \ - ENTRY(machdep_sys_ ## x) \ - li 0, SYS_ ## x ; \ - sc ; \ - bnslr ; \ - b PIC_PLT(_C_LABEL(machdep_cerror)) - -#define XSYSCALL(x) SYSCALL(x) ; blr - - XSYSCALL(SYSCALL_NAME) |